Output 1aec63e77958d77e07ce3c3a6c40109ab4fe0f5b31b83b90039a98cfc9606af5:113

value
85722
script pubkey
OP_0 OP_PUSHBYTES_32 c4056f1cccb6115416321b5008b72d5d3142d50dfa41d27048218ddb07a07ca5
address
bc1qcszk78xvkcg4g93jrdgq3dedt5c594gdlfqayuzgyxxakpaq0jjspp8a27
transaction
1aec63e77958d77e07ce3c3a6c40109ab4fe0f5b31b83b90039a98cfc9606af5
spent
true